sql keywords returned in lowercase

This commit is contained in:
Marc Delisle
2001-08-27 14:37:33 +00:00
parent 99d4eb6d27
commit 90e967cd76
2 changed files with 5 additions and 2 deletions

View File

@@ -7,6 +7,9 @@ $Source$
2001-08-27 Marc Delisle <lem9@users.sourceforge.net>
* lang/dutch.inc.php3 updates, thanks to Arjen Roodselaar
* tbl_copy.php3, eregi_replace instead of ereg_replace because
MySQL 3.23.20 returns sql keywords in lowercase, thanks to
Jan Paul Schmidt
2001-08-25 Marc Delisle <lem9@users.sourceforge.net>
* lib.inc.php3, bug 455088, avoid to reveal username/password

View File

@@ -17,7 +17,7 @@ function my_handler($sql_insert = '')
global $db, $table, $new_name;
global $sql_insert_data;
$sql_insert = ereg_replace('INSERT INTO (`?)' . $table . '(`?)', 'INSERT INTO ' . backquote($new_name), $sql_insert);
$sql_insert = eregi_replace('INSERT INTO (`?)' . $table . '(`?)', 'INSERT INTO ' . backquote($new_name), $sql_insert);
$result = mysql_query($sql_insert) or mysql_die('', $sql_insert);
$sql_insert_data .= $sql_insert . ';' . "\n";
@@ -45,7 +45,7 @@ if (isset($new_name) && trim($new_name) != '') {
$asfile = 1;
$sql_structure = get_table_def($db, $table, "\n");
$sql_structure = ereg_replace('^CREATE TABLE (`?)' . $table . '(`?)', 'CREATE TABLE ' . backquote($new_name), $sql_structure);
$sql_structure = eregi_replace('^CREATE TABLE (`?)' . $table . '(`?)', 'CREATE TABLE ' . backquote($new_name), $sql_structure);
$result = mysql_query($sql_structure) or mysql_die('', $sql_structure);
if (isset($sql_query)) {
$sql_query .= "\n" . $sql_structure . ';';